Abstract
A low noise ventilator solves the problems of complicated structure or loud noise and surge point in the prior ventilator. The main technical proposal of the utility model is that the integrated machine adopts the simplest structure which comprises four parts: an impeller fan drum (1), an impeller (2), a motor (3), and a tail wind drum (4); with small outside dimension, light weight and full operation and without surge point, the utility model is the best product for transshipping engineering of navy submarines and vessels, and for aeration-cooling, smoke and dust exhaust and air-conditioning in mines, tunnels, hotels, showplaces and industrial and mining enterprises.
Description
The utility model belongs to a kind of environmental protection equipment that uses in people's daily life, the production, relates in particular to a kind of high-efficient low-noise, overall volume novel low-noise sound ventilator little, in light weight, simple in structure.
Before the utility model is made, high-efficient low-noise, overall volume novel low-noise sound ventilator little, in light weight, simple in structure always are the emphasis of blower fan industry development, in order to reach this purpose, domestic and international how tame research unit has all developed the low noise ventilator of different structure characteristics.Wherein, by Huazhong Institute of Technology (existing name the Central China University of Science and Technology) and Yingshan Mountains blower fan factory in XF45.25 № 4 diagonal flow fans of development in 1986 and by the SWF type flow-mixing blower fan of Zhejiang University and Shangyu blower fan factory development in 1996 respectively high-efficient low-noise and simple in structure aspect the advanced representativeness of tool, and captured the state market of inner flow passage tilting ventilator more than 90%, obtained the market favorable comment.Though but the former efficient height, noise are low, structure is too complicated, and manufacture cost is high and do not break away from the pumping point that has that ventilator all exists usually, entirely the defective moved of operating mode.In particular for solving motor radiating, plan requires factory must make a motor stator shell again, the outsourcing motor depressed be press fit into behind the stator among the special stator casing, again special stator casing is press fit into rotor and end cap are installed on the main wind tube, thus, not only improved the complete machine performance when cost of production has influenced Motor Production Test again, even more serious is caused blower fan can not field maintenance, if blower fan breaks down in using, complete blower must be transported to factory just can keep in repair, so its practicability is greatly limited, though obtained national patent but be difficult in recent years to promote the use of, achievements conversion is in semistagnation.Though the latter is simple in structure.Low cost of manufacture some, but owing to its straightedge vane, whole steel sheet welded structure directly cause the low and too noisy of its operational efficiency, and it is for reducing the design that noise adopts the slow-speed of revolution, big plane No., the cost raising that has also caused the increasing of blower fan boundary dimension, manufacture cost to improve and use the fabricating yard, and pumping point is arranged, operating mode operation entirely during overall merit, does not still reach the integrated performance index requirement of high-efficient low-noise blower fan.
The purpose of this utility model just provides a kind of model utility ventilator with above-mentioned high-performance and low-cost composite request.Its main technical schemes is: complete machine is made up of impeller air duct, impeller, motor and tail air duct four parts.The impeller air duct is the whole footing impeller of a camber air duct, and accurate normal surface 3 d impeller places in it; This impeller is by the electric-motor-driving that places in the whole footing reinforcement tail air duct of built-in stator awl circle that is connected with the impeller air duct.The external diameter of described accurate normal surface 3 d impeller is 250-1250mm, and the impeller exterior angle is 20 °~30 °, and the wheel hub inclination angle is 40 °~60 °, and hub ratio is 0.6~0.9,4~10 of the numbers of blade.The whole footing impeller of described camber air duct intake grill external diameter is 280~1450mm, and exhaust outlet external diameter 300~1700mm, radius of the radian are 25~125mm, 20 °~30 ° of taperings, length is 150~750mm, and the center height is 170~880mm, and footing is wide to be 200~1060mm.The whole footing tail air duct load-bearing center of gravity of built-in stator awl circle place has added stiffening ring, its intake grill external diameter is 300~1700mm, internal diameter 200~1050mm, exhaust outlet external diameter 300~1550mm, length is 220~2000mm, footing is wide to be 200~1060mm, and the center height is 1600~900mm, several 10~20 of rear guide vane.The utility model is directly found the solution design low noise 3 d impeller because of adopting accurate normal surface method, reduced the secondary flow noise of blade tip effectively, the eddy current crack of impeller clearance, blade stream interface tail noise, adopt ZL104 " light lapping-in gold " new material to make body simultaneously, reduced effectively body radiated noise, simple structure with the combination of four main levels, little, in light weight, the no pumping point of profile, advantages such as low, the easy installation and maintenance of installation cost, achievements conversion are fast are produced in operating mode operation entirely.

Implement the utility model, choosing acoustic damping materials is material aluminium alloy castings impeller 2, air intake tube 1 and tail air duct 4.Cause the oscillation hysteresis loss effect because of ZL104 " light lapping-in gold " can utilize the movable district of its crystals and the interior friction of alloy, make vibrational energy be converted into heat energy, reach the purpose that reduces the parts radiated noise.As to make a flow be 6000M
3The ventilator of/h, choosing power is motor 3 drives impeller 2 work of 4KW, and the external diameter of this impeller is 480mm, and impeller exterior angle 5 is 25 °, and wheel hub inclination angle 6 is 50 °, hub ratio is 0.72,8 of the numbers of blade.Intake grill 7 external diameters of impeller air duct are 500mm, exhaust outlet 8 external diameter 520mm, and radian 9 radiuses are 45mm, and tapering 10 is 25 °, and length is 220mm, and the center height is 250mm, footing 11 is wide to be 260mm.Intake grill 12 external diameters of tail air duct 4 are 520mm, internal diameter 400mm, and exhaust outlet 13 external diameter 480mm, length is 300mm, and footing 11 is wide to be 260mm, and the center height is 250mm, several 15 of rear guide vane.Its efficient is 92%, and noise is 74dB (A), and 70 kilograms of weight, cost are only about 3000 yuan.The utility model can be widely used in navy submarine, the aeration-cooling of engineering and oil, chemical industry, metallurgy, machinery, medicine, grain, mine, tunnel, hotel, theater and other industrial and mining enterprise is adorned in naval vessel and change thereof, smoke evacuation dedusting and air conditioning and other occasion higher to noise requirements have tangible military benefit and society, economic benefit.
